To solve a radical equation, isolate the radical on one side of the equation, raise both sides to a power that will eliminate the radical and solve the equation. The first law of exponents is x a x b = x a+b. To find the product of two monomials multiply the numerical coefficients and apply the first law of exponents to the literal factors.
